The term popup book is often applied to any book with threedimensional pages, although properly the umbrella term movable book covers popups, transformations, tunnel books, volvelles, flaps, pulltabs, popouts, pulldowns, and more, each of which performs in a different manner.

The fullers were primarily manufacturers of toy novelties, but feature largely in early history of the movable book because of their invention of paper doll books, the most famous of which is certainly the history of little fanny issued in 1810.
